A bonded container freight station devans and consolidates containers for importers and exporters. Customs examination services opens, reseals, and reloads cargo for U.S. Customs examination and release. H & M Maintenance services repair containers and chassis for the steamship lines.
Handling container movements at a terminal involves three segments along a continuum, which are maritime operations, yard operations, and hinterland connectivity. Concerning maritime operations, ship turnaround times are expected to be short, and the terminal must accommodate the schedule integrity of shipping lines.
